From: Asymptomatic Plasmodium vivax infections induce robust IgG responses to multiple blood-stage proteins in a low-transmission region of western Thailand

IgG levels to 11 Plasmodium vivax proteins in Thai volunteers. Relative antibody units, as compared to the immune control plasma pool, for each protein were calculated for everyone (n = 315–546). Box plots represent the median and interquartile range of log10-transformed data, error bars show the 5–95 percentile and filled circles show outlier values. The 1/50 and 1/100 values of the immune control plasma pool are shown in black and blue lines, respectively
